【技術實現步驟摘要】
本技術一種基于STM32F103C8的智能火災報警系統,主要涉及家居火災報警系統,可及時檢測和預報火災。
技術介紹
自本世紀80年代開始,隨著電子產品在人類生活中的使用越來越廣泛,由此引起的火災也越來越多,在我們生活的四周到處潛伏著火災隱患;智能化火災報警系統已并非傳統意義上的簡單的報警設備,而是融入了計算機技術、電子技術、自動控制技術、傳感器的應用等各領域知識,伴隨著科學技術的不斷進步,火災報警系統必將得到更快的發展,從而才能夠更有效的防止和減少火災危害,智能型的火災報警器對保護人身安全和財產安全具有現實的意義,本技術非傳統的簡單報警設備,其重點在于火災報警器的智能化,是現代單片機技術、傳感器技術、計算機技術等多項技術的產物。
技術實現思路
一種基于STM32F103C8的智能火災報警系統,主要包括傳感器模塊、STM32F103C8單片機最小系統、電源模塊、報警器模塊、GSM通信模塊、液晶顯示模塊,其特征是傳感器模塊與STM32F103C8單片機最小系統相連,將采集的數據傳送給單片機,電源模塊為整個電路提供電源,報警器模塊與STM32F103C8單片機最小系統相連,通過STM32F103C8單片機控制報警器模塊報警,液晶顯示模塊與STM32F103C8單片機最小系統相連,用于顯示數據,GSM通信模塊與單片機相連,將火警數據發送給用戶,實現預報火災。附圖說明圖1為本技術整體框圖圖2為本技術STM32F103C8單片機最小系統電路圖圖3為本技術顯示模塊圖圖4為本技術傳感器模塊圖r>圖5為本技術電源模塊圖圖6為本技術報警器模塊圖具體實施方式圖1為整體框圖,包括傳感器模塊、STM32F103C8單片機最小系統、電源模塊、報警器模塊、GSM通信模塊、液晶顯示模塊,傳感器模塊與STM32F103C8單片機最小系統相連,將采集的數據傳送給單片機,電源模塊為整個電路提供電源,報警器模塊與STM32F103C8單片機最小系統相連,通過STM32F103C8單片機控制報警器報警,液晶顯示模塊與STM32F103C8單片機最小系統相連,用于顯示數據,GSM通信模塊與單片機相連,將火警數據發送給用戶。圖2為STM32F103C8單片機最小系統電路圖,包括穩定的3.3V電源、晶振電路、復位電路以及BOOT設置,STM32F103C8單片機最小系統使用MIC5319穩壓芯片提供的3.3V電源,每組電源腳都匹配了一個電容以保證電源的穩定性,BOOT0和BOOT1各通過一個電阻接地,當芯片上電時,從內部FLASH開始執行程序,芯片使用電阻和電容進行上電復位,晶振電路采用8Mhz和32.768KHz晶振。圖3為顯示模塊圖,采用液晶12864,選擇串行通信方式,液晶12864的片選信號腳為低電平時,對液晶12864的操作才會生效,復位引腳用于復位液晶12864,液晶12864的數據/命令切換,高電平時液晶12864認為寫入的數據為顯示數據,低電平時液晶12864認為寫入的數據是控制指令,控制數據傳送的時鐘信號進行串行數據傳送,液晶12864背光控制通過單片機輸出PWM脈沖信號進行背光亮度調節。圖4為傳感器模塊圖,包括MQ-2煙霧傳感器、紅外檢測模塊、DS18B20溫度傳感器,當MQ-2煙霧傳感器正常工作時,其阻值會隨著煙霧濃度改變而改變,通過串聯電阻分壓將傳感器阻值變化量轉換為電壓變化量,電壓信號經過低通濾波器進入LM324構成的電壓器,電壓器輸出再進入一級減法器,一個3V穩壓管和電阻,可以將輸出信號限制在3V以內,從而保護單片機的內部ADC采樣;紅外檢測模塊檢測紅外輻射信號,通過運放LM324對信號進行一級放大,通過調節反饋電阻,可以改變放大增益倍數,放大后的信號經過下一級運放LM324組成減法器和穩壓二極管組成限幅電路送入單片機進行采樣,DS18B20溫度傳感器通信方式為單總線通信,STM32F103C8單片機通過一個普通的I/O口與DS18B20溫度傳感器相接,從而讀出溫度信息。圖5為電源模塊圖,采用MIC5319穩壓芯片,得到一個+3.3V,最大500mA的電源為單片機、液晶12864提供電源,選用MP2303電源轉換芯片,通過一定的電阻比進行分壓得到一個4V的電壓,在電源供電足夠的情況下,其電流最大可以達到3A,為GSM通信模塊提供正常的工作電源。圖6為報警器模塊圖,選用74HC4052模擬開關芯片,STM32F103C8單片機通過控制其相應引腳來決定哪一路信號送入LM4890芯片構成的音頻功放電路,通過控制LM4890芯片來選擇播放110、120及119報警音樂,當LM4890芯片使能引腳為高電平時,LM4890芯片正常工作,芯片輸出的音樂信號為PWM信號,經過兩級低通濾波器后送入播放器進行播放。本文檔來自技高網...
【技術保護點】
一種基于STM32F103C8的智能火災報警系統,包括傳感器模塊、STM32F103C8單片機最小系統、電源模塊、報警器模塊、GSM通信模塊、液晶顯示模塊,其特征是傳感器模塊與STM32F103C8單片機最小系統相連,將采集的數據傳送給單片機,電源模塊為整個電路提供電源,報警器模塊與STM32F103C8單片機最小系統相連,通過STM32F103C8單片機控制報警器模塊報警,液晶顯示模塊與STM32F103C8單片機最小系統相連,用于顯示數據,GSM通信模塊與單片機相連,將火警數據發送給用戶。
【技術特征摘要】
1.一種基于STM32F103C8的智能火災報警系統,包括傳感器模塊、STM32F103C8單片機最小系統、電源模塊、報警器模塊、GSM通信模塊、液晶顯示模塊,其特征是傳感器模塊與STM32F103C8單片機最小系統相連,將采集的數據傳送給單片機,電源模塊為整個電路提供電源,報警器模塊與STM32F103C8單片機最小系統相連,通過STM32F103C8單片機控制報警器模塊報警,液晶顯示模塊與STM32F103C8單片機最小系統相連,用于顯示數據,GSM通信模塊與單片機相連,將火警數據發送給用戶。
2.根據權利要求1所述的一種基于STM32F103C8的智能火災報警系統,其特征是STM32F103C8單片機最小系統包括穩定的3.3V電源、晶振電路、復位電路以及BOOT設置,STM32F103C8單片機最小系統使用MIC5319穩壓芯片提供的3.3V電源,每組電源腳都匹配了一個電容以保證電源的穩定性,BOOT0和BOOT1各通過一個電阻接地,當芯片上電時,從內部FLASH開始執行程序,芯片使用電阻和電容進行上電復位,晶振電路采用8Mhz和32.768KHz晶振,顯示模塊采用液晶12864,選擇串行通信方式,液晶12864的片選信號腳為低電平時,對液晶12864的操作才會生效,復位引腳用于復位液晶12864,液晶12864的數據/命令切換,高電平時液晶12864認為寫入的數據為顯示數據,低電平時液晶12864認為寫入的數據是控制指令,控制數據傳送的時鐘信號進行串行數據傳送,液晶12864背光控制通過單片機輸出PWM脈沖信號進行背光亮度...
【專利技術屬性】
技術研發人員:鐘春良,蘇波,嚴欽云,戴圣偉,蔡勝強,李志斌,
申請(專利權)人:湖南工業大學,
類型:新型
國別省市:湖南;43
還沒有人留言評論。發表了對其他瀏覽者有用的留言會獲得科技券。